What is a NHI in police?
No humans involved, a dehumanising police term for crimes committed against those with criminal records, such as prostitutes, drug addicts, and transients.
What does NHI stand for in police terms?
One of the most troubling pieces of information presented in the film is that police officers are reported to have used the unofficial acronym “N.H.I.” (“no humans involved”) to describe the slayings of prostitutes and drug addicts, such as the Grim Sleeper’s victims.

What does out of pocket mean for health insurance?
Your expenses for medical care that aren’t reimbursed by insurance. Out-of-pocket costs include deductibles, coinsurance, and copayments for covered services plus all costs for services that aren’t covered.
What happens when you meet your out of pocket?
What is an Out-of-Pocket Maximum and How Does it Work? An out-of-pocket maximum is a cap, or limit, on the amount of money you have to pay for covered health care services in a plan year. If you meet that limit, your health plan will pay 100% of all covered health care costs for the rest of the plan year.
Do you still pay copay after out of pocket maximum?
In most plans, there is no copayment for covered medical services after you have met your out of pocket maximum.In most cases, though, after you’ve met the set limit for out of pocket costs, insurance will be paying for 100% of covered medical expenses.

What does NHI stand for NZ?
National Health Index number
The National Health Index number (NHI number) is a unique identifier assigned to every person who uses health and disability support services in New Zealand. A person’s NHI number is stored on the National Health Index (NHI) along with that person’s demographic details.
What is your NHI number?
The NHI number is a unique number that is assigned to each person using health and disability support services. The NHI is an index of information associated with that unique number.
